What is DACS6_lock100.dll?
A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file is like a digital toolbox for software programs. It contains code and data that can be used by more than one program at the same time. DACS6_lock100.dll is a specific DLL file that is related to the software Thomson Reuters MetaStock.
It plays a crucial role in helping the MetaStock software communicate with other parts of the computer system. The DACS6_lock100.dll file is important because it provides essential functions and resources that are needed for the Thomson Reuters MetaStock program to run smoothly. Without this DLL file, the MetaStock software may not be able to access certain features or perform specific tasks, which could result in the program not working correctly.
Common Issues and Errors Related to DACS6_lock100.dll
Although essential for system performance, dynamic Link Library (DLL) files can occasionally cause specific errors. The following enumerates some of the most common DLL errors users encounter while operating their systems:
- The file DACS6_lock100.dll is missing: This suggests that a DLL file required for certain functionalities is not available in your system. This could have occurred due to manual deletion, system restore, or a recent software uninstallation.
- DACS6_lock100.dll Access Violation: The error signifies that an operation attempted to access a protected portion of memory associated with the DACS6_lock100.dll. This could happen due to improper coding, software incompatibilities, or memory-related issues.
- DACS6_lock100.dll not found: This error message suggests that the DLL file required for a certain operation or program is not present in your system. It may have been unintentionally removed during a software update or system cleanup.
- DACS6_lock100.dll is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error typically signifies that the DLL file may be incompatible with your version of Windows, or it's corrupted. It can also occur if you're trying to run a DLL file meant for a different system architecture (for instance, a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system).
- DACS6_lock100.dll could not be loaded: This means that the DLL file required by a specific program or process could not be loaded into memory. This could be due to corruption of the DLL file, improper installation, or compatibility issues with your operating system.

Run the Windows Check Disk Utility
![Run the Windows Check Disk Utility Thumbnail](https://cdn.techloris.com/library/media/check-disk.jpg)
In this guide, we will explain how to use the Check Disk Utility to fix DACS6_lock100.dll errors.
![Step 1: Open the Command Prompt Thumbnail](https://cdn.techloris.com/library/media/command-prompt.jpg)
-
Press the Windows key.
-
Type
Command Prompt
in the search bar and press Enter. -
Right-click on Command Prompt and select Run as administrator.
![Step 2: Run Check Disk Utility Thumbnail](https://cdn.techloris.com/library/media/check-disk.jpg)
-
In the Command Prompt window, type
chkdsk /f
and press Enter. -
If the system reports that it cannot run the check because the disk is in use, type
Y
and press Enter to schedule the check for the next system restart.
![Step 3: Restart Your Computer Thumbnail](https://cdn.techloris.com/library/media/restart-computer.jpg)
-
If you had to schedule the check, restart your computer for the check to be performed.
